Free Homeschool Resources for Idaho Parents

At Idaho Public Television, we know that parents are a child's first and most important teachers. In our state, more than 8% of students are homeschooledand the number is growing. 

 

We serve Idaho’s homeschool families with FREE resources and content to support literacy, math, and science skills and to prepare kids for success in school and in life.

The former classroom teachers, librarians, and early childhood educators who make up our Idaho Public Television Education team are available to come to your homeschool group and share free resources and activities. We'd love to meet you and learn how we can support you. We travel to and serve every community in Idaho, large or small.

Science Trek

Produced by Idaho Public Television, free Science Trek videos and resources explore a multitude of topics and inspire students to investigate science, technology, engineering and math (STEM) careers. Includes educational materials for teachers and parents.

CIV ED

A Guide to Idaho Politics and Civic Engagement

Explore public participation in the state government, how bills become Idaho law, Idaho's Constitution, taxes and the Idaho state budget, and the role of media.

American Graduate

Explore Idaho’s educational pathways to high-demand, skilled jobs that offer a good wage without the expense of a four-year degree.
 

Idaho Climate Curriculum 

Units are based on the Idaho Climate-Economy Impacts Assessment and Idaho's State Science Standards and allow educators to teach Idaho students about climate issues through a local, place-based lens.
